Misunderstood: An Introvert's Journey of Discovering Biblical Friendship
When you were in school, did you panic when you walked into the cafeteria because you didn’t know who to sit with? Do you feel lonely and awkward in a crowded room? When meeting new people, do you immediately forget their names because you are so panicked about what you will say next that you don’t listen well? You may be an introvert if you answer “yes” to any of these questions. I am, in fact, a card-carrying introvert. Making new friends has always been a difficult task for me. I asked God a year ago to take me on a journey to discovering true, Biblical friendship. I asked Him to show me in His Word different examples of friendship. I asked Him to show me what friendship is and what friendship is not. Finally, I asked Him to teach me how to be a better friend. Come along with me as we discover together how to step out of our collective comfort zones and into the friendship zone.
